RICHLAND, Wash., March 1, 2011 — Finding life on Mars could get easier with a creative adaption to a common analytical tool that can be installed directly on the robotic arm of a space rover. In a recent paper published online in the journal Planetary and Space Science, a team of researchers propose adding a laser and an ion funnel to a mass spectrometer to analyze the surfaces of rocks and other samples directly on Mars' surface.     Mass spectrometry (MS) is an analytical technique used to determine the molecular composition and structure of compounds based on their mass-to-charge ratio (m/z). It involves ionizing chemical substances to generate ions, separating these ions based on their mass-to-charge ratio using electric and magnetic fields, and detecting and quantifying these ions to create a mass spectrum.
